WebFeb 11, 2015 · 5% Acetic acid means in a 1 k g solution, you can find 0.05 × 1000 g = 50 g acetic acid. With a molar mass of 60.05 g / m o l, this is similar to. Acetic acid is a weak acid. This means it does not dissociate completely and p K a has to be taken into account to calculate the pH. The p K a of acetic acid is about 4.76.

WebHenry's Law. At a given temperature, the solubility (S) of a gas in a liquid is directly proportional to the pressure (P) of the gas above the liquid. In other words, as the pressure of the gas above the liquid increases, the solubility of the gas increases. Similarly, as the pressure of the gas decreases, the solubility of the gas decreases.
